1.Congenital absence of major salivary glands
Zhen YANG ; Gang GAO ; Boquan SHOU
Journal of Medical Postgraduates 2003;0(03):-
Congenital absence of major salivary glands is a sort of infrequent salivary glands abnormality.This disease can be diagnosed by nuclide raster display and its anatomy image can be identified by CT or MRI.We reviewed the etiological factor,clinical situation,diagnosis and therapy of this disease,and pointed out that gene and development checks are necessary to classify it as a hereditary disease.

3.Combining Uniplate anterior cervical plate system with titanium cage to treat single level cervical spondylotic myelopathy
Guoyong GAO ; Wanxin ZHEN ; Chengfu DAI ; Erhu LIN ; Yang LIU
Chinese Journal of Postgraduates of Medicine 2010;33(32):10-12
Objective To explore the value of combining Uniplate anterior cervical plate system with titanium cage to treat single level cervical spondylotic myelopathy. Method Observing the clinical outcome and X-ray results of 32 patients with cervical spondylotic myelopathy undergone anterior decompression, autograft fusion and internal fixation with Uniplate anterior cervical plate system and titanium cage. Results All patients were followed up for 3 to 12 months. According to bony fusion criteria,no implants breakage, dislocation or loosening was found in all cases in 3 months' postoperatively radiological review. According to Odom classification,excellent outcome was 27 patients, good was 5 patients, the excellent and good rate was 100%(32/32). Conclusions Combining Uniplate anterior cervical plate system with titanium cage to treat single level cervical spondylotic myelopathy has advantages of easy manipulation,safe, less complication and higher fusion rate. It is an ideal way for cervical anterior fixation.
4.The distribution and drug resistance of respiratory tract infection pathogens isolated from patients of pediatric CICU
Jielin WANG ; Hongling YANG ; Qiulian DENG ; Hao ZHEN ; Fei GAO
International Journal of Laboratory Medicine 2014;(11):1392-1394
Objective To analyze the common respiratory tract infection pathogens distribution and their drug resistance in pedi-atric cardiac intensive care unit(CICU),so as to provide reference for clinical rational use of antibiotics.Methods 1 350 cases of sputum specimens from lower respiratory tract infection patients of pediatric CICU in the medical center between January 2011 and December 2012 were cultivated and drug susceptibilities were tested.The results were retrospectively analyzed.Results 490 patho-genic strains were isolated from 1 350 cases of sputum specimens and identified,including Gram negative bacilli 288 strains (58.78%),Gram positive coccus 140 strains(28.57%),fungi 62 strains(12.65%,mainly Candida albicans ).Gram negative bacilli was given priority to with Klebsiella pneumoniae (62 strains,12.65%),followed by Branhamella catarhalis ,Pseudomonas aerugi-nosa and Escherichia coli .The rates of extended-spectrum beta-lactamases(ESBLs)-producing strains among Escherichia coli and Klebsiella pneumoniae were 73.33% and 66.13%,respectively.Gram positive coccus was given priority to with Staphylococcus aureus (65 strains,13.27%),followed by Streptococcus pneumoniae .Methicillin-resistant Staphylococcus aureus (MRSA)accounted for 24.62%.Conclusion Staphylococcus aureus ,Streptococcus pneumoniae and Klebsiella pneumoniae are main pathogens of re-spiratory tract infection in pediatric CICU.And there is multiple drug-resistant bacteria infection.Rational applicattion of antibiot-ics according to the test results of isolation and drug susceptibility is an effective way to control the infection of critical children and reduce the emergence of resistant strains.
5.A clinical retrospective study on Osstem MS one-stage implant restoration of small edentulous space in the mandibular anterior region
Yan GAO ; Shulan XU ; Lei ZHOU ; Shuo YANG ; Zhen ZHOU
Journal of Practical Stomatology 2015;(5):639-643
Objective:To assess the clinical efficacy of two different diameter Osstem MS one-stage implant restoration of small edentu-lous space in the mandibular anterior region.Methods:85 patients were treated by Osstem MS one-stage implant with the diameter of 2.5 mm(n =66)and 3.0 mm(n =66)respectively for the restoration of small edentulous space in mandibular anterior region.The mesi-al and distal marginal bone level and soft tissue were statistically analyzed after 1 2 and 24 months of functional load.The implant survival rate was evaluated according to Wheeler's survival criteria.Results:The survival rate of the implants was 1 00%.The mean changes in marginal bone level(mm)on the mesial side of 2.5 mm and 3.0 mm diameter implants were 0.275 ±0.638 and 0.098 ±0.31 9,distal aspects were 0.360 ±0.588 and 0.1 09 ±0.323 after 1 2 months of functional load;while 0.299 ±0.672 and 0.099 ±0.31 8,0.381 ± 0.581 and 0.1 07 ±0.31 9 after 24 months of functional load.The mesial and distal marginal bone loss of 2.5 mm diameter implant was greater than that of 3.0 mm after 1 2 and 24 months of functional load(P <0.05).No significant change on the marginal bone level was found aomog the same diameter implants from 1 2 to 24 month observation(P >0.05).No relevant complication of peri-implant soft tissue was shown.Conclusion:Favorable clinical effects including function and aesthetics can be achieved by Osstem MS one-stage implant with the diameter of 2.5 mm or 3.0 mm for the restoration of small edentulous space in the mandibular anterior region,however,the mar-ginal bone loss was greater around 2.5 mm diameter implant.
7.Iodine-125 radioactive seed implantation combined with vertebroplasty and nail-rod fixation for thoracolumbar metastatic tumors
Junliang LIU ; Guoyong GAO ; Wanxin ZHEN ; Yang LIU ; Dazhi YANG ; Erhu LIN
Chinese Journal of Tissue Engineering Research 2014;(26):4200-4205
BACKGROUND:At present, vertebroplasty and spinal canal decompression are common methods for treatment of metastatic spinal tumors. Iodine-125 (125 I) radioactive seed implantation has been shown to control the tumor. However, there were few clinical studies on combined therapy using above-mentioned methods. OBJECTIVE:To compare the differences of 125I radioactive seed implantation combined with vertebroplasty and titanium al oy nail-rod fixation and vertebroplasty combined with titanium al oy nail-rod fixation for treating thoracolumbar metastases on pain control, general performance and improvement of the spinal cord function, and to evaluate clinical value of 125 I radioactive seed implantation combined with therapeutic plans. METHODS:Thoracolumbar metastases patients undergoing titanium al oy nail-rod fixation were selected in the Department of Spinal Surgery, Shenzhen Municipal People’s Hospital in China from October 2009 to March 2013. They were assigned to experimental and control groups according to with or without 125 I radioactive seed implantation. Improvement in neurological function was observed before and 2 weeks, 1, 6, and 12 months after titanium al oy nail-rod fixation in both groups. RESULTS AND CONCLUSION:Al patients were fol owed up for 7 to 29 months, averagely 15.8 months. There was no loosening of titanium al oy nail-rod fixation and the position of bone cement was good. No seed migration or radioactive spinal cord injury was observed. No relapse or diffusion in the surgical site was observed during fol ow up. Visual Analogue Scale and Karnofsky Performance Status scores were higher in the experimental group than in the control group (P<0.05). Frankel level was obviously improved after fixation in both groups compared with preoperation. No significant difference in the improvement of neurological function was detected between the two groups (P>0.05). Results indicated that 125 I radioactive seed implantation combined with vertebroplasty and titanium al oy nail-rod fixation for treatment of metastatic spinal tumors showed obvious outcomes in relieving cancer pain.

9.Investigation of the influencing factors on severe acute respiratory syndrome among health care workers
Liying PEI ; Zhancheng GAO ; Zhen YANG ; Dongguang WEI ; Shixin WANG ; Jianmin JI ; Baoguo JIANG
Journal of Peking University(Health Sciences) 2006;38(3):271-275
Objective: To investigate the protective factors and risk factors of nosocomial infection of severe acute respiratory syndrome (SARS) among health care workers (HCWs) , and thus provide the scientific basis for prevention and control of nosocomial infection. Methods: With the case-control study,a standardized questionnaire was used for data collection in three general hospitals where nosocomial infection had occurred. Univariate analysis was done at first. All concerned factors about SARS infection were scanned by using Chi-square test and Fisher' s exact test one by one, and determined as to whether they were risk factors or protective factors according to odd ratio (OR) score. Then, multivariate unconditional logistic regression analysis was used to re-analyze the picked-out factors for finding out which factors played independent roles. Results: Twenty-two factors (nineteen protective factors and three risk factors), among the total fifty-six factors, were significantly associated with SARS infection. Multivariate unconditional logistic regression revealed that factors such as double exposure suits ( OR = 0.053 ), education ( OR =0.072), gloves ( OR =0.102), hands sterilized by iodine ( OR =0.231 ), room air ventilation (OR = 0.32), were significantly protective; conversely, tracheal intubation ( OR = 30.793 ) was a significant risk factor. Conclusion: Strict defense and antisepsis measures were pivotal in preventing SARS infection among high-risk medical personnel. Education about associated knowledge and effective air ventilation were also important factors.
10.Effects of gallium nitrate on collagen and bone calcium protein in rat models of estrogen deficiency-induced osteoporosis
Yuxia GUO ; Dazhi YANG ; Duo WANG ; Wanxin ZHEN ; Hongtao LIU ; Guoyong GAO
Chinese Journal of Tissue Engineering Research 2010;14(2):205-208
BACKGROUND: Gallium is a non-essential trace element in the human body. In vivo experiments have confirmed that gallium can directly inhibit bone osteelysis, prevent bone calcium release, increase bone calcium content, serves as a new drug treatment of metabolic bone disease, its anti-bone transformation mechanism remains unclear. OBJECTIVE: To observe the effects of gallium nitrate on collagen and bone calcium protein in osteeporotic rat model. METHODS: Ninety female SD rats were divided into control group (n = 20) and osteoporosis group (n = 70) at random. Control group rats were sutured to close abdominal cavity after bilateral ovarian was exposed. Osteoporosis group rats received the bilateral ovariectomy to produce osteoporotic rat models, which then were assigned into 4 groups by random digits table: osteoporotic control group (n = 16) by intraperitoneal injection of saline, 3 times per week; Low-dose gallium salt group (n = 16) by intrapedtoneal injection of I mg/kg of galfium nitrate, 3 times per week; High-dose gallium salt group (n = 15) by intraperitoneal injection of 2 mg/kg ofgallium nitrate, 3 times per week; Estrogen group (n = 15) by intraperitoneal injection of estradiol, 3 times per week. After 12 weeks of the treatment, the bone collagen, osteocalcin protein and hydroxyproline levels in bone specimens were detected. RESULTS AND CONCLUSION: Compared with control group, the content of collagen in osteoporosis control group was reduced (P < 0.05), the contents of aminohexose and hydroxyproline increased (P < 0.05), no significant differences were observed in the content of sulfate-base for both groups. Following gallium and estradiol treatment, the collagen contents enhanced (P < 0.05), while the contents of aminohexose and hydroxyproline reduced (P < 0.05). High-dose gallium salt group had a remarkable curative effect compared with low-dose gallium salt group (P < 0.05), and was similar to estradiol group (P > 0.05). it is indicated that gallium nitrate can improve bone metabolism status with osteoporosis through increasing the content of collagen and decreasing the content of hydroxyproline, 2 mg/kg gallium nitrate are similar to estrogen treatment.
